The app allows you to track your period cycle or predict your fertile window with optional calendar reminders. The app has provision to track many symptoms and lifestyle measures. Based on the data you enter, the app's predictions of your cycle and ovulation improves. If you subscribe to the upgrade you also get access to various informative health-related articles.

Comments: The free Period Tracker Clue app offers menstrual cycle and symptom tracking in an easy to-use format. The app is well designed and includes customisable symptom tracking. It also offers optional notifications on fertile window, ovulation and periods. Users can log many other options including exercise, weight, sex and contraception to develop a comprehensive health record. Additional features available to subscribers include pregnancy tracking and more in-depth articles.
Safety concerns: 
No.
New Zealand relevance:
 This app is largely relevant to New Zealand users. (However, some forms of contraceptives mentioned in the information sections are not available here, and the recommended pap smear age range differs from that of New Zealand.)
